@import url(https://fonts.googleapis.com/css2?family=PT+Serif:ital,wght@0,400;0,700;1,400;1,700&display=swap);:root{--font-body:"PT Serif", sans-serif;--font-title:"PT Serif", sans-serif;--color-primary:#005b9e;--color-body:#000}.trending-slide-title a{color:(var(--color-white))}.navbar-wrap{background-color:var(--color-primary)}.sticky .navbar-wrap{background-color:var(--color-primary)}[data-theme=dark] .mobile-menu-bar{background:var(--color-primary)}.mobile-menu-bar{background:var(--color-primary)}.mobile-menu-bar .logo img{max-width:240px}.main-menu__nav ul li.active>a{color:#e5eefc}.main-menu__nav ul li>a{color:#b8d3ff}.main-menu__nav ul li>a:hover{color:#f8f8f8}.main-menu__nav ul li:hover>a::before{background:#f8f8f8}.main-menu__nav ul li>a::before{background:#f8f8f8}.social-connection a:hover i.telegram{background-color:#f1f1f1;color:#40bcff}.social-connection a:hover i.vk{background-color:#f1f1f1;color:#3053ff}.social-connection a:hover i.odnoklassniki{background-color:#f5e8c9;color:#ffa200;padding-left:20px}.rt-meta .rt-post-cat-normal{margin-bottom:0}.rt-section-text a{color:var(--color-white)}.fine-print{font-size:.875rem}.footer{background-color:var(--color-primary);color:#e5eefc}.footer-widget .widget-list .widget-list-link{color:#b8d3ff}.top-headline-box-style-1 .item .post-title{font-weight:400}.rt-post-grid .post-img{max-height:160px;object-fit:cover}@media (max-width:767px){.rt-post-grid .post-img{max-height:140px}}.rt-post-grid .post-img-gallery{max-height:320px!important;object-fit:cover}@media (max-width:767px){.rt-post-grid .post-img-gallery{max-height:320px!important}}.top-video-section-style-2{background-color:var(--color-primary)}.top-headline-box-style-1 .item-content{padding-left:0}.rt-post-overlay.rt-post-overlay-lg.layout-6 .post-img img{min-height:240px;object-fit:contain}.post-md.style-9 .post-img>a:first-of-type img{object-fit:contain}.post-md.style-6 .post-img>a:first-of-type img{object-fit:cover}.post-md.style-2 .post-img>a:first-of-type img{object-fit:cover}.copyright-text a:hover{color:var(--color-white)}.footer-bottom{border-top-width:0;display:none!important}.footer-top{padding-bottom:0}.fotorama{margin:50px auto!important}.news-list-style-2 .item{border-bottom:0px!important}.rt-post-grid:hover .post-img img{-webkit-transform:scale(1);transform:scale(1)}.rt-post-overlay:hover .post-img img{-webkit-transform:scale3d(1,1,1);transform:scale3d(1,1,1)}.post-sm.style-1:hover .post-img img{-webkit-transform:scale(1);transform:scale(1)}.rt-post:hover .post-img img{-webkit-transform:scale3d(1,1,1);transform:scale3d(1,1,1)}.galleryitem-fb a img{margin:10px;object-fit:cover;height:150px;cursor:zoom-in}@media (max-width:991px){.rt-post-overlay.single-post-overlay .post-img img{min-height:500px;object-fit:contain}}@media (max-width:991px){.rt-post-overlay .post-img .rt-play-over.md-right{top:44%;left:40%}}@media (max-width:767px){.rt-post-grid .post-img-archive{max-height:unset!important}}.archive-year-list{display:flex;flex-wrap:wrap}.archive-year-item{display:inline;padding:4px}.archive-year-item a{color:inherit;display:inline;padding-bottom:0;-webkit-transition:background-size 0.8s cubic-bezier(.25,.8,.25,1);transition:background-size 0.8s cubic-bezier(.25,.8,.25,1);background-image:-webkit-gradient(linear,left top,left bottom,from(currentColor),color-stop(98%,currentColor));background-image:linear-gradient(to bottom,currentColor 0%,currentColor 98%);background-size:0 1px;background-repeat:no-repeat;background-position:left 100%}.archive-year-item a:hover{text-decoration:none;background-size:100% 2px}.registration-btn{font-size:.875rem;color:var(--color-gray);background-color:var(--color-primary);font-weight:700;border-radius:4px;border:1px solid transparent;transition:all 0.3s ease;-webkit-transition:all 0.3s ease;-moz-transition:all 0.3s ease;-ms-transition:all 0.3s ease;text-transform:uppercase;height:50px;display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;padding:10px 30px}